Job Title: Associate, Procurement  

Job Code: 43915

Job Location: Camden, AR

Job Schedule: 9/80: Employees work 9 out of every 14 days – totaling 80 hours worked, and have every other Friday off  

Job Description:  

As a new graduate in the procurement role, you will assist in maintaining strategic alliances and partnerships established by the Purchasing organization. You will send requests for (information/proposal/quote) to suppliers, analyze responses, justify procurements, and place purchase orders. Your role includes streamlining the order fulfillment process to ensure supplier quality and timely delivery that meet performance metrics. You will facilitate strong communication with vendors, understand and apply the company’s “Terms and Conditions,” and ensure compliance with corporate policies. Additionally, you will help assess supplier capabilities and participate in risk assessments, escalating issues to management and recommending appropriate actions 

Essential Functions:  

  • Procure material, equipment, supplies, services, and commodity products 

  • Evaluate cost and analyze supplier bids to attain best overall value  

  • Negotiate price, delivery and quality of products/services and determine supplier selections  

  • Track all Purchase Orders through reports, work matched exceptions, open commitments, receiving discrepancies, returns, supplier discrepancies, and problem reports/supplier corrective action responses.  Interface with receiving and accounting to resolve issues  

  • Manage supplier relationship through the acquisition process  

  • Confer with suppliers to determine factors that affect competitive total cost of ownership consistent with quality, reliability, and ability to meet required schedules.  Evaluate root cause and corrective action with suppliers on late delivery performance  

  • Interpret FAR/DFAR/ITAR laws, rules and regulations regarding import/export control certifications and licenses

Qualifications:  To be eligible, applicants must be pursuing a bachelor’s degree in supply chain management, Logistics Management, Economics, Finance, Accounting, Operations Management, General Business Management, Business Administration or related field or have completed their bachelor’s degree within the last 12 months, regardless of age.  

  

Preferred Additional Skills:   

  • Experience in Supply Chain principles and concepts, spend management tools, purchasing insight into buying and selling principles, negotiations, awareness of different contract types, financial and quantitative analytical skills, commodity management, supplier and performance measurement tools, and exposure to sourcing process  

  • Knowledge of Lean Six Sigma
